Which type of attack compromises account credentials? 🔊
The type of attack that compromises account credentials is known as a phishing attack. In this method, attackers deceive users into providing sensitive information, such as usernames and passwords, through fraudulent communications that appear legitimate. Phishing can occur via emails, messages, or websites designed to mimic trusted sources. With the acquired credentials, attackers can gain unauthorized access to accounts, leading to data breaches, identity theft, and financial loss. Raising awareness and employing security measures are critical in combating such attacks.
